To your original question, NOS or new? Neither. NOS carries a hefty premium, 3 to 5X lightly used equivalents. Since you plan to ride the bike, that premium disappears the moment you mount them onto your bike and ride.

Lightly used components are widely available, either individually (costly option) or in the form of a complete bike (low cost option). For the price of a couple of used components on ebay, you can find find a complete bike with those components and a lot more. Depends how resourceful you are?

Late 1980s mtbs go cheap, even high end ones.
